SPHQ vs VIG: how they differ

SPHQ and VIG hold 28% of their weight in the same names, and SPHQ returned more over the year.

Invesco S&P 500 Quality ETF and Vanguard Dividend Appreciation Index Fund.

What they hold in common

By the books each fund has filed, SPHQ and VIG hold 28% of their money in the same securities at the same weight.

Weight overlap is an ETFIQ calculation: for every security both funds hold, the smaller of the two weights, summed. Above 50%, holding both is close to holding one of them twice. Holdings dated Apr 30, 2026.

SPHQ in plain words

SPHQ is an index equity fund tracking the S&P 500 Quality. Over the year to Sep 11, 2026 it returned +17.4% with distributions reinvested, against +17.5% for the S&P 500 and +23.0% for the Nasdaq-100. The prospectus expense ratio is 0.15% a year. By its holdings filed for Apr 30, 2026, 100% of the fund by weight is stocks the S&P 500 also holds, across 99 positions, with the top ten at 40.7%. It sat 6.1% below its high of Jun 30, 2026 on Sep 11, 2026.

VIG in plain words

VIG is an index equity fund tracking the Dividend growth. Over the year to Sep 11, 2026 it returned +12.4% with distributions reinvested, against +17.5% for the S&P 500 and +23.0% for the Nasdaq-100. The prospectus expense ratio is 0.04% a year. By its holdings filed for Apr 30, 2026, 96% of the fund by weight is stocks the S&P 500 also holds, across 332 positions, with the top ten at 32.7%.

Questions people ask

Which returned more over the last year, SPHQ or VIG?
In the year to Sep 12, 2026, with distributions reinvested, SPHQ returned +17.4% and VIG returned +12.4%, so SPHQ returned more. One year is one year; the longer windows are in the table.
Which is cheaper, SPHQ or VIG?
SPHQ charges 0.15% a year and VIG charges 0.04%, so VIG is cheaper. Fees come from each fund's prospectus.
How much do SPHQ and VIG overlap with the S&P 500?
By their latest filed holdings, 100% of SPHQ and 96% of VIG by weight is stocks the S&P 500 already holds. Between the two funds, 28% of their books are the same securities at the same weight.
